GENERAL DESCRIPTION

Our mission at the Texas Department of Motor Vehicles (TxDMV) is to serve, protect and advance the citizens and industries in the state with quality motor vehicle related services. We are a dynamic state agency dedicated to customer service, consumer protection and the success of motor vehicle-related industries.

Performs highly advanced managerial work administering the daily operations and activities of Texas Department of Motor Vehicles accounting functions. Oversees, manages, plans, and coordinates highly complex financial activities to include payment processing, payroll, financial reporting, general ledger, accounts receivable, revenue collection and grant accounting. Plans, assigns and supervises the work of professional and technical staff. Work requires contact with executives and governmental/private entities. Develops standards for achieving goals and participates in strategic communications efforts regarding departmental accounting and reporting. Work requires strong interpersonal skills, team-oriented managerial expertise, and the ability to communicate with staff at all levels of the organization. Supervises the work of others. Works under minimal supervision, with extensive latitude for the use of initiative and independent judgment. This position reports to the Deputy Chief Financial Officer.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ES

Serves as the Manager of Accounting Operations.

Oversees the preparation of agency financial statements and other year-end reports. Presents to executive management and the TxDMV Board.

Oversees staff development plans and activities in Accounting Operations including general ledger, financial reporting, revenue collections, expenditure processing, payroll and time/attendance.

Oversees complex financial transactions, develops long and short-term strategies to maximize the use of state and federal funds.

Oversees, formulates, and manages financial administration functions for the department using State of Texas Financial Systems, including State of Texas Uniform Statewide Accounting System (USAS) and Centralized Accounting Payroll/Personnel System (CAPPS).

Oversees special investigations and internal audits of section activities. Evaluates audit findings to determine appropriate corrective actions.

Oversees the planning, implementation, coordination, monitoring and evaluation of policies and procedures related to accounting operations and monitors compliance with policies and procedures.

May represent the TxDMV at meetings, hearings, trials, conferences, and seminars or on boards, panels, and committees.

Ensures compliance with established procedures, requirements, laws and regulations; completeness of data and presence of documentation.

Involved in meetings/communication with internal stakeholders to communicate compliance requirements and issues.

Ensures section coordination with internal programs to meet department goals and objectives.

Responsible for the supervision, selection, training and development, and performance management of section staff.
